In A Dream Deferred, renowned CNN journalist Abby Phillip offers an insightful exploration of Jesse Jackson's groundbreaking presidential campaigns in the 1980s, illuminating their profound impact on Black political power in America. Through meticulous research and compelling storytelling, Phillip delves into the complexities of Jackson's vision, the challenges he faced, and the indelible mark he left on the political landscape. The Story Phillip invites readers to journey through a pivotal era in American history, where Jackson's candidacy represented not only a personal aspiration but a collective dream for a more inclusive democracy. The narrative weaves together personal anecdotes, historical context, and critical analysis, showcasing how Jackson's campaigns were a catalyst for change and a source of inspiration for future generations of leaders.
